Detailed explanation-1: -A modulator is a device that performs modulation. A demodulator (sometimes detector or demod) is a device that performs demodulation, the inverse of modulation. A modem (from modulator–demodulator) can perform both operations.
Detailed explanation-2: -A modulator-demodulator or modem is a computer hardware device that converts data from a digital format into a format suitable for an analog transmission medium such as telephone or radio.
Detailed explanation-3: -Modulation: the process of transforming digital information (1’s an 0’s) into analog (perceived as sound) signals. In the case of modems, capable of being transmitted over telephone lines. Demodulation: the process of transforming analog signals, previously modulated, back into digital information.
